Welcome to our 5th grade classroom! My students are a bright, curious, and hard-working group of learners in a Title I school where resources can be limited, but our determination to succeed is not. We are a classroom built on encouragement, creativity, and community — a place where every student is valued and supported.
In our room, we don’t just learn—we grow. We dive into rich literature, explore big ideas, and build the reading and writing skills that shape confident thinkers and lifelong learners. Many of my students don’t have access to books at home, so having engaging, high-quality texts in our classroom is truly a gift. Every resource donated makes a difference and helps create meaningful, lasting learning experiences.
